Enjoyor Technology Co., Ltd.

SZSE:300020 Stock Report

Market Cap: CN¥1.9b

Enjoyor Technology Past Earnings Performance

Past criteria checks 0/6

Enjoyor Technology's earnings have been declining at an average annual rate of -63.9%, while the IT industry saw earnings growing at 2.5% annually. Revenues have been declining at an average rate of 15.9% per year.

Key information

-63.9%

Earnings growth rate

-63.1%

EPS growth rate

IT Industry Growth7.5%
Revenue growth rate-15.9%
Return on equity-8.7%
Net Margin-48.0%
Last Earnings Update30 Sep 2024

Recent past performance updates

Recent updates

Enjoyor Technology Co., Ltd.'s (SZSE:300020) Price Is Right But Growth Is Lacking After Shares Rocket 28%

Nov 13
Enjoyor Technology Co., Ltd.'s (SZSE:300020) Price Is Right But Growth Is Lacking After Shares Rocket 28%

Investors Still Aren't Entirely Convinced By Enjoyor Technology Co., Ltd.'s (SZSE:300020) Revenues Despite 29% Price Jump

Aug 07
Investors Still Aren't Entirely Convinced By Enjoyor Technology Co., Ltd.'s (SZSE:300020) Revenues Despite 29% Price Jump

Investors Give Enjoyor Technology Co., Ltd. (SZSE:300020) Shares A 32% Hiding

Jun 20
Investors Give Enjoyor Technology Co., Ltd. (SZSE:300020) Shares A 32% Hiding

Positive Sentiment Still Eludes Enjoyor Technology Co., Ltd. (SZSE:300020) Following 27% Share Price Slump

May 06
Positive Sentiment Still Eludes Enjoyor Technology Co., Ltd. (SZSE:300020) Following 27% Share Price Slump

Revenue & Expenses Breakdown

How Enjoyor Technology makes and spends money. Based on latest reported earnings, on an LTM basis.


Earnings and Revenue History

SZSE:300020 Revenue, expenses and earnings (CNY Millions)
DateRevenueEarningsG+A ExpensesR&D Expenses
30 Sep 24728-35034360
30 Jun 24898-29330363
31 Mar 241,047-28430781
31 Dec 231,169-23431281
30 Sep 231,317-62199104
30 Jun 231,469-1019997
31 Mar 231,6898019185
01 Jan 231,6126918781
30 Sep 221,79173217106
30 Jun 221,83875226107
31 Mar 222,00191241107
01 Jan 222,00099242107
30 Sep 212,15513219975
30 Jun 212,13913618971
31 Mar 212,12016019678
31 Dec 202,13815818972
30 Sep 202,10014616588
30 Jun 202,08014016088
31 Mar 202,04614616090
31 Dec 192,08015017290
30 Sep 192,348150195106
30 Jun 192,42060445111
31 Mar 192,4903344685
31 Dec 182,4132645083
30 Sep 182,1602857982
30 Jun 182,08914731172
31 Mar 182,07215931962
31 Dec 171,94213931562
30 Sep 171,848393460
30 Jun 171,746363330
31 Mar 171,6321503410
31 Dec 161,6551533360
30 Sep 161,7052093280
30 Jun 161,7682043360
31 Mar 161,8541053360
31 Dec 151,9351113430
30 Sep 152,1691823370
30 Jun 152,4411943540
31 Mar 152,3781893550
31 Dec 142,3191753550
30 Sep 142,1881852670
30 Jun 142,0021722550
31 Mar 141,9391552370
31 Dec 131,8551462330

Quality Earnings: 300020 is currently unprofitable.

Growing Profit Margin: 300020 is currently unprofitable.


Free Cash Flow vs Earnings Analysis


Past Earnings Growth Analysis

Earnings Trend: 300020 is unprofitable, and losses have increased over the past 5 years at a rate of 63.9% per year.

Accelerating Growth: Unable to compare 300020's earnings growth over the past year to its 5-year average as it is currently unprofitable

Earnings vs Industry: 300020 is unprofitable, making it difficult to compare its past year earnings growth to the IT industry (-8.1%).


Return on Equity

High ROE: 300020 has a negative Return on Equity (-8.67%), as it is currently unprofitable.


Return on Assets


Return on Capital Employed


Discover strong past performing companies